Crop Cutting and Binding Machine Revolutionizing Agriculture


Agriculture has always been the backbone of economies worldwide, providing food and livelihood to millions. As populations grow and the demand for food increases, the need for efficient agricultural practices becomes paramount. One innovative solution that has emerged to address these challenges is the crop cutting and binding machine.


The crop cutting and binding machine is a multifunctional tool that significantly improves the efficiency of harvesting various crops. Designed to streamline the harvesting process, this machine combines the functions of cutting, gathering, and binding crops into a single operation, thus reducing labor costs and the time required for harvesting. Traditionally, these tasks would be carried out by large teams of laborers, often leading to increased expenses and inefficiencies. By automating these processes, the crop cutting and binding machine not only cuts down on manpower but also enhances the overall productivity of farms.


One of the key benefits of this machine is its adaptability. It can be used for a variety of crops, including rice, wheat, and pulses. This versatility makes it an invaluable asset for farmers who grow multiple types of crops. Additionally, many models are designed to operate in diverse terrains, making them suitable for regions with varying agricultural conditions.

Moreover, the crop cutting and binding machine contributes to better crop management. With its precision cutting capabilities, the machine minimizes crop damage, allowing farmers to maximize their yield. This efficiency supports sustainable farming practices by reducing waste and ensuring that more of the harvest can be utilized for consumption or sale.


Environmentally, the increase in the adoption of such machines leads to a decrease in reliance on manual labor, which can often be physically taxing and time-consuming. This shift not only enhances the wellbeing of farmworkers but also encourages younger generations to engage in agricultural careers, knowing there are advanced tools that can make the work easier and more efficient.


In conclusion, the crop cutting and binding machine represents a significant advancement in agricultural technology. By combining multiple harvesting functions into a single machine, it enhances productivity, reduces labor costs, and promotes better crop management. As the agricultural sector continues to evolve, the integration of such innovative tools will play a crucial role in meeting the food demands of the future while supporting sustainable farming practices.
